Club Bananas returns to SET Social this April with a new collage theme: Spirals. Expect circular forms, repeating patterns, layered shapes and hypnotic compositions.

Following the past few months of workshops centred around nature-inspired themes such as Spring, Blossom and Freshness, this session takes a slightly different direction. Spirals are a recurring focus in Banana Holdwin’s current artwork. Found across cultures for thousands of years, they appear in early Maltese, Siberian, Polynesian, Chinese and African artworks, and continue through history in decorative, spiritual and artistic practices. They are often understood as cosmic, protective or mystical forms.

Session focus

This session explores spiral-inspired collage using scrap paper, magazines and found materials. Spirals are often linked to cycles, movement and transformation, from the motion of the sun and moon to ideas of growth and spiritual development. In some traditions, such as Buddhism and Hinduism, spiral forms appear in symbols like the Unalome, representing a path towards awareness or enlightenment.

Approach the theme literally by cutting and layering spiral shapes, or take a more abstract route by exploring ideas such as cycles, energy, nature or transformation within your collage.
